Source: The Manila Times
Snippet: IN credit risk, adverse selection is usually discussed in the context of underwriting. The classic story is simple: lenders cannot perfectly distinguish good borrowers from bad ones, so riskier borrowers are more likely to seek credit, get approved and dominate the portfolio. But there is another form of adverse selection that receives far less attention, even though it is just as damaging and often more subtle.
